The Loud family has different pets in their house who usually show the same emotions as the children on different occasions. The main family pets include a black and white Miniature Bull Terrier named Charles, who has freckles and a black concentric circle. The next is a cat named Cliff, who has black fur, a large black nose and small ears. Lastly, there is a yellow canary named Walt who often has an angry expression on his face and was shown to be strong enough to lift Lily.

Lynn Loud Jr. (voiced by Jessica DiCicco) is the 13-year-old (14-year-old season 5 onward) athletic fifth child of the Loud family, who is also named after one of Savino's five sisters (Lynn). She tends to start competitions among her siblings and plays a large number of different sports. Lynn Jr. is very superstitious as she does not want anything to ruin her winning streaks and makes various assumptions for each superstition. She wears a red and white jersey, red-and-white track shorts, black cleats, and white high-knee socks.

Luna Loud (voiced by Nika Futterman) is the 15-year-old third child of the Loud family, (16-year-old season 5 onward). She is named after a pet dachshund Chris Savino's mother-in-law owned. She wears a purple shirt, a lavender skirt, a white belt, high purple boots, paperclip earrings, 3 black bracelets, and a choker. She is depicted as a wild and upbeat musician who owns and plays various instruments, with her signature instrument being a purple Dean ML electric guitar.

The Loud House is an American animated television series and the thirty-eighth major Nicktoon created by Chris Savino that premiered on May 2, 2016. It is produced by Nickelodeon Animation Studio and animated at Jam Filled Entertainment.

Daedo Sikdang, which was founded in Seoul in 1964 near a butcher shop in Majang-Dong, the city’s main meat market, opened its first U.S. location on July 8.

Barbecue has long been a specialty in Los Angeles’s Koreatown, with restaurants like Park’s, Chosun, and Soot Bull Jeep grounding a scene that makes this city one of the best places in the world to enjoy the classic Korean meal of tabletop grilled meats and banchan. LA’s Korean barbecue is so good, even, that many of its diners believe it rivals the restaurants in Seoul. So it only makes sense that one of Seoul’s most celebrated Korean barbecue restaurants has opened in the heart of Koreatown, showing LA’s KBBQ scene that Seoul can hold its own against the Los Angeles format.

In Korea, Daedo only serves the country’s prized hanu beef, a variety that incorporates much of the marbled richness of the Japanese cow, but boasts a more intensely beefy and almost minerally complexity. Hanu is produced in such small quantities that distributors rarely export the meat outside of South Korea.

Soaking prevents the gun from working as it should, removing the lubrication required to make the parts function properly. Additionally, most cleaning solutions contain ammonia, and when a brass material is soaked in it, it causes the surface to start turning greenish-black.
